yunfeipyf 发表于 2013-3-13 15:01:43

LR11同时并发200个用户访问网页,top发现启动了多个oracle进程

LR11同时并发200个用户访问网页,用top命令监控系统使用资源,发现启动了多个oracle进程。
1 据了解,tomcat只支持150个用户并发,LR11进行200个用户并发,场景设置是不是有误?
2 并发200个用户,用top命令监控有多个oracle进程,请问这儿oracle进程如何理解,内存是所有的oracle进程加起来么?
这是不是表示程序有误?

yunfeipyf 发表于 2013-3-13 15:37:51

各位有才之士帮忙解答一下哦

mymagic 发表于 2013-3-14 17:01:22

100并发下会有oracle进程吗

具体是什么业务。发生排队了?

yunfeipyf 发表于 2013-3-15 15:04:59

是一个信息发布子系统,通过调用webservice接口达到数据的展现,连接的是oracle数据库。
我在并发100个用户时,查看服务器上的性能,发现有多个oracle进程出现。咨询了一下开发
开发认为,是因为每次访问该系统,都会去连接一次oracle。服务器上出现的多个oracle进程实际
就是oracle去连接的进程。感觉这种解释有些牵强,想咨询一下大家,是不是程序的问题
有没有更好的见解

zhangmingheng 发表于 2013-3-15 17:51:26

你被忽悠了可以处理成线程的直接处理成进程服务器内存耗用太大,对于多核的CPU来说也是一种浪费,开发的代码需要优化

yunfeipyf 发表于 2013-3-18 09:18:31

呵呵,那用top命令监控到的多个oracle,那是进程还是线程呢
页: [1]
查看完整版本: LR11同时并发200个用户访问网页,top发现启动了多个oracle进程